企业级项目搭建ECS服务器选择Ubuntu还是CentOS?
由于云计算的普及,好多的企业开始将业务迁移到云服务器上。在选择云服务器操作系统时,许多企业面临一个难题:究竟应该选择Ubuntu还是CentOS?这两个操作系统都是非常流行的Linux发行版,各有其优点和缺点。本文将从以下几个方面对这两个操作系统进行比较,以帮助企业做出明智的决策。
- 稳定性与兼容性
CentOS是商业操作系统RHEL的社区版,具有很高的稳定性和兼容性。由于CentOS继承自RHEL,因此它得到了许多企业的认可。许多重要的企业级应用都支持CentOS,并且可以在CentOS上稳定运行。
相比之下,Ubuntu虽然也是一个非常流行的Linux发行版,但在企业级应用方面,它的稳定性与兼容性略逊于CentOS。Ubuntu每两年发布一个新版本,而且每个版本都会进行重大更改,这可能会导致一些兼容性问题。此外,一些重要的企业级应用并不总是在Ubuntu上得到完美的支持。
- 安全性
安全性是企业级项目搭建ECS服务器时需要考虑的重要因素。在这方面,CentOS和Ubuntu都有很高的安全性。然而,由于CentOS是商业操作系统RHEL的社区版,因此它继承了RHEL的安全性特性,包括SELinux、firewalld等强大的安全工具。这些工具可以帮助企业提高服务器的安全性。
相比之下,Ubuntu的安全性也不错,但它并没有像CentOS那样得到SELinux等强大安全工具的支持。因此,在安全性方面,CentOS略胜一筹。
- 社区支持与文档
CentOS和Ubuntu都有庞大的社区支持。然而,由于CentOS是RHEL的社区版,因此它的社区支持更加成熟和稳定。此外,CentOS的文档也非常完善,这使得企业在使用CentOS时可以更加方便地解决问题。
相比之下,Ubuntu的社区支持也非常不错,但它的文档可能不如CentOS那么完善。这可能会导致企业在使用Ubuntu时遇到一些困难。
CLOUD云计算